Chrome Can: Screencasting!

Dr. Shannon Doak

One of the easiest ways to enable students to create in the video format is to have them create screencasts. Screencasting software allows students to create vlogs, how-to type videos, annotated slide presentations and explain their understanding. Technology and Capstone Courses

Dr. Shannon Doak

The Internet and the applications which allow for connection such as social media, text applications, voice over IP and video conferencing applications enable authentic connections to each other and others outside the school walls. Students can now connect to experts outside the room to experience multiple perspectives.
